Here's a truly heartwarming story about the bond formed between a> little girl and some construction workers that makes you believe that> we CAN make a difference when we give a child the gift of our time...> > A young family moved into a house, next door to a vacant lot.> > One day a construction crew turned up to start building a house on> the empty lot.> > The young family's 5-year-old daughter naturally took an interest> in> all the activity going on next door and spent much of each day> observing the workers. Eventually the construction crew, all of them> gems-in-the-rough, more or less adopted her as a kind of project> mascot. They chatted with her, let her sit with them while they had> coffee and lunch breaks, and gave her little jobs to do here and> there to make her feel

important.> > At the end of the first week they even presented her with a pay> envelope containing a couple of dollars. The little girl took this> home to her mother who said all the appropriate words of admiration> and suggested that they take the two dollar "pay" she had received to> the bank the next day to start a savings account.> > When they got to the bank, the teller was equally impressed and> asked the little girl how she had come by her very own pay check at> such a young age.> > The little girl proudly replied, "I worked last week with the crew> building the house next door to us."> > My goodness gracious," said the teller, "and will you be working> on> the house again this week, too?"> > The little girl replied, "I will if those assholes at Home Depot> ever deliver

the _ucking sheet rock..."> > Kind of brings a tear to the eye.
